Best colleges with Pre-Law Studies degrees

There are 58 colleges in the U.S. where you can study and earn a degree in pre-law studies. These are the top ranked colleges offering majors in pre-law studies based on the CollegeSimply ranking methodology. The average net price to attend these colleges is $16,915 per year. Western Wyoming Community College offers the cheapest pre-law studies degree with an average net price of $8,913 annually.
